Wild Pokemon rarity and CP are tied to your trainer amount, not the amount of any of your Pokemon. It's possible for you to see it in the lower left-hand corner of your screen. You increase your trainer amount by getting encounter, which you get from basically everything you do. So grab those PokeStops, fight at those gyms and hatch those eggs to keep things rolling. In addition, you get experience by simply walking. If you're looking to quickly forward a little bit, you can purchase a Blessed Egg from the shop to double your expertise gains for 30 minutes.

Ingress started on Android in closed beta in 2012 and continues to this day. Ingress itself formed the basis for Pokemon Go, in that the places mapped out by players in that preceding game advise the Gym and PokCenter places in Go.

So why are these monsters so rare? Most of this list checks out; in the Pokémon games, each mythical bird, and Mewtwo are just located in particular locations, while Mew is historically among the hardest monsters to locate and catch. As for Ditto, nevertheless, although the Ordinary-kind is not classified as a mythical, it can be tough to locate in many of the traditional games. That is due in part to its abilities that are breeding that are distinctive; the Pokémon breed and can mimic with virtually any other to reproduce Pokémon.
